Rabat, 01/03/2025 – The Kingdom of Morocco and the Republic of Albania reaffirmed their strong commitment to deepening their already excellent bilateral relations across multiple sectors during high-level discussions held in Rabat on Saturday.
In a joint statement following talks between Morocco’s Minister of Foreign Affairs, African Cooperation, and Moroccan Expatriates, Nasser Bourita, and Albania’s Minister for Europe and Foreign Affairs, Igli Hasani, both sides emphasized the strength of their diplomatic ties and pledged to further enhance cooperation in key areas, particularly economic, commercial, and cultural domains.

Boosting Tourism and People-to-People Exchanges
As part of efforts to enhance tourism and encourage cultural exchanges, Morocco has announced its decision to waive visa requirements for Albanian citizens traveling for short stays. This measure is expected to facilitate travel between the two nations, strengthen ties between their peoples, and further promote tourism and business opportunities.
Enhanced Cooperation in Diplomatic Training
A key highlight of the Albanian Foreign Minister’s visit was the signing of an agreement between the Moroccan Institute for Diplomatic Research and Studies and the Albanian Diplomatic Academy. This agreement will facilitate exchanges between diplomats from both countries, fostering knowledge-sharing and enhancing diplomatic training.
